Liverpool Mapping Party 2007

Liverpool mapping party

The first mapping party in Liverpool occurred over the weekend of the 10th-11th November 2007. Around 10 people turned up over the 2 days and a lot of coverage was added, Liverpool city centre was basically mapped fully (apart from construction sites), extensive coverage was added for part of Everton and other coverage was added around Aigburth and New Brighton.
